City of Elgin City Council met January 10.

Here is the agenda provided by the Council:

Regular Meeting 7:00 p.m. January 10, 2018

Call to Order

Invocation – Reverend Marion Phipps, St. Hugh of Lincoln Episcopal

Pledge of Allegiance

Roll Call

Minutes of Previous Meetings – December 20, 2017

Communications

• Dr. Martin Luther King Jr. Proclamation

Recognize Persons Present

Bids

1. National Joint Powers Alliance Joint Purchasing Agreement - Sewer Televising Truck ($310,247)

Other Business (O)

1. Consideration of Petition 22-17; 411 W. River Rd. – Map Amendment from PGI Planned

General Industrial District to PCF Planned Community Facility District

2. Consideration of Petitions 23-17 and 27-17; 654-700 Wellington Ave. – Map Amendment from RC3 Residence Conservation District to CF Community Facility District, and a Conditional use for a Planned Development

3. Resolution Authorizing Execution of an Agreement with Today's Uniforms Inc. for Fire Department Uniforms (Item must be removed from the Table)

4. Resolution Authorizing Execution of Various Temporary Construction Easement Agreements for Sidewalk Reconstruction and Other Highway Purposes in Connection with the East Chicago Street Rehabilitation Project

5. Ordinance Granting a Conditional Use to Establish a Commercial Food Hall and Taproom Involving Various Assemblies of People in the CC1 Center City District (51 South Grove Avenue)

**Consent Agenda (C)

1. Resolution Accepting for Ownership and Maintenance the Public Parkway Improvements within Foy Property Subdivision

2. Resolution Authorizing Execution of a Local Agency Agreement for Federal Participation with the Illinois Department of Transportation in Connection with the East Chicago Street Rehabilitation Project

3. Resolution Authorizing the Renewal and Execution of Service Orders and Box Service Agreement with Box Inc. for Cloud Based Data Storage and Document Management Platform and for Consulting Services

4. Ordinance Adopting a Policy Prohibiting Sexual Harassment for the City of Elgin

5. Ordinance Amending Title 11 of the Elgin Municipal Code, 1976, as Amended, Entitled "Vehicles and Traffic"

Miscellaneous Business (M)

1. Boards and Commissions Minutes

a. Emergency Telephone System Board, November 16, 2017

b. Heritage Commission, November 7, 2017

c. Planning and Zoning Commission, October 2, and November 6, 2017

d. Committee of the Whole, December 6, 2017

e. Committee of the Whole, December 9, 2017

f. City Council Minutes, December 9, 2017

2. Various Reports

a. Electricity Tax Revenue b. Natural Gas Tax Revenue

3. Uncollectible Receivables

Announcements

Next Committee of the Whole Meeting, Wednesday, January 24, 2018, at 6:00 p.m., in the City Council Chambers

Next Regular Meeting of the Elgin City Council, Wednesday, January 24, 2018, at 7:00 p.m. in the City Council Chambers

Adjournment

**All matters listed under Consent Agenda are considered to be routine and non-controversial by the City Council and will be enacted by one motion and one roll call vote. There will be no separate discussion of these items. If discussion is desired by a Council member or citizen, that item will be removed from the Consent Agenda and will be considered separately immediately after approval of the Consent Agenda. Citizens desiring discussion on any item listed under the Consent Agenda should contact a Council member prior to the meeting and request that the item be removed for discussion.
